High Initial Investment and Capital Pressure<\/h2>\n<p>The most obvious disadvantage of laser cleaning machines is <strong>high upfront cost<\/strong>. Compared with sandblasting units, pressure washers, or chemical tanks, laser cleaning systems require substantially more capital.<\/p>\n<p><iframe width=\"800\" height=\"450\" src=\"https:\/\/www.youtube.com\/embed\/D3MsVcEvD40?si=z_N1H489I4u_c7H7\" title=\"YouTube video player\" frameborder=\"0\" allow=\"accelerometer; autoplay; clipboard-write; encrypted-media; gyroscope; picture-in-picture; web-share\" referrerpolicy=\"strict-origin-when-cross-origin\" allowfullscreen><\/iframe><\/p>\n<h3>Typical Cost Comparison<\/h3>\n<table>\n<thead>\n<tr>\n<th>Cleaning Method<\/th>\n<th align=\"right\">Typical Initial Cost<\/th>\n<\/tr>\n<\/thead>\n<tbody>\n<tr>\n<td>Manual grinding tools<\/td>\n<td align=\"right\">&lt;$1,000<\/td>\n<\/tr>\n<tr>\n<td>Sandblasting system<\/td>\n<td align=\"right\">$5,000 \u2013 $20,000<\/td>\n<\/tr>\n<tr>\n<td>Chemical stripping setup<\/td>\n<td align=\"right\">$3,000 \u2013 $15,000<\/td>\n<\/tr>\n<tr>\n<td>Laser cleaning machine<\/td>\n<td align=\"right\">$20,000 \u2013 $150,000+<\/td>\n<\/tr>\n<\/tbody>\n<\/table>\n<p>This cost difference creates several practical disadvantages:<\/p>\n<ul>\n<li>Longer payback period if utilization is low<\/li>\n<li>Higher financial risk for small businesses<\/li>\n<li>Capital tied up in a single asset<\/li>\n<li>Stronger pressure to \u201cforce\u201d the machine into unsuitable jobs<\/li>\n<\/ul>\n<p>Laser cleaning becomes economically attractive only when:<\/p>\n<ul>\n<li>Jobs are frequent or repeatable<\/li>\n<li>Downtime reduction has high value<\/li>\n<li>Quality consistency matters more than speed<\/li>\n<li>Waste disposal or compliance costs are significant<\/li>\n<\/ul>\n<p>For <strong>occasional or low-value cleaning tasks<\/strong>, the capital cost alone can outweigh any technical benefit.<\/p>\n<h2>2. Limited Effectiveness for Bulk Material Removal<\/h2>\n<p>Laser cleaning is fundamentally a <strong>surface removal technology<\/strong>, not a bulk removal process. This creates a major disadvantage in applications where large volumes of material must be removed quickly.<\/p>\n<h3>Where Laser Cleaning Struggles<\/h3>\n<p>Laser cleaning performs poorly when:<\/p>\n<ul>\n<li>Rust layers are extremely thick and flaky<\/li>\n<li>Coatings are elastomeric and very thick<\/li>\n<li>Large surface areas require deep removal<\/li>\n<li>Material removal depth is measured in millimeters<\/li>\n<\/ul>\n<p>In these cases:<\/p>\n<ul>\n<li>Sandblasting removes material faster<\/li>\n<li>Mechanical methods are cheaper<\/li>\n<li>Laser cleaning requires multiple slow passes<\/li>\n<li>Energy cost and time increase sharply<\/li>\n<\/ul>\n<p>This limitation is not a flaw\u2014it is a consequence of controlled energy delivery. However, it means laser cleaning should <strong>not<\/strong> be viewed as a direct replacement for blasting in heavy bulk-removal jobs.<\/p>\n<h2>3. Slower Throughput in Some High-Volume Applications<\/h2>\n<p>Although laser cleaning can be fast in localized or precision tasks, it is often <strong>slower than blasting<\/strong> when treating very large surfaces.<\/p>\n<h3>Throughput Comparison (Generalized)<\/h3>\n<table>\n<thead>\n<tr>\n<th>Application Type<\/th>\n<th>Faster Method<\/th>\n<\/tr>\n<\/thead>\n<tbody>\n<tr>\n<td>Localized rust removal<\/td>\n<td>Laser cleaning<\/td>\n<\/tr>\n<tr>\n<td>Precision weld prep<\/td>\n<td>Laser cleaning<\/td>\n<\/tr>\n<tr>\n<td>Mold cleaning<\/td>\n<td>Laser cleaning<\/td>\n<\/tr>\n<tr>\n<td>Large steel plate stripping<\/td>\n<td>Sandblasting<\/td>\n<\/tr>\n<tr>\n<td>Ship hull coating removal<\/td>\n<td>Sandblasting<\/td>\n<\/tr>\n<\/tbody>\n<\/table>\n<p>For contractors focused on square-meters-per-hour output, laser cleaning may feel uncompetitive unless:<\/p>\n<ul>\n<li>Selective cleaning is required<\/li>\n<li>Masking must be minimized<\/li>\n<li>Rework and cleanup are costly<\/li>\n<\/ul>\n<p>In volume-driven operations, slower throughput directly impacts profitability.<\/p>\n<h2>4. Line-of-Sight Requirement<\/h2>\n<p>Laser cleaning works only where the laser beam can <strong>physically reach the surface<\/strong>. This creates a significant disadvantage in complex geometries.<\/p>\n<p>Laser cleaning struggles with:<\/p>\n<ul>\n<li>Deep internal cavities<\/li>\n<li>Narrow enclosed channels<\/li>\n<li>Complex internal passages<\/li>\n<li>Shadowed areas behind features<\/li>\n<\/ul>\n<p>Chemical cleaning or immersion methods can reach areas laser beams cannot. In many real-world components, this limitation requires:<\/p>\n<ul>\n<li>Partial disassembly<\/li>\n<li>Hybrid cleaning methods<\/li>\n<li>Acceptance of incomplete coverage<\/li>\n<\/ul>\n<p>This is a critical disadvantage in parts with intricate internal geometry.<\/p>\n<h2>5. Safety Complexity and Operational Restrictions<\/h2>\n<p>Laser cleaning machines introduce <strong>laser-specific safety risks<\/strong> that do not exist with blasting or chemicals. These risks create operational limitations.<\/p>\n<h3>Key Safety-Related Disadvantages<\/h3>\n<ul>\n<li>Mandatory laser safety eyewear<\/li>\n<li>Controlled work zones required<\/li>\n<li>Reflection hazards on shiny metals<\/li>\n<li>Restrictions on nearby personnel<\/li>\n<li>Additional safety training<\/li>\n<\/ul>\n<p>In busy production environments, these requirements can:<\/p>\n<ul>\n<li>Limit where the machine can be used<\/li>\n<li>Slow setup and deployment<\/li>\n<li>Reduce flexibility compared with blasting<\/li>\n<\/ul>\n<p>If safety systems are poorly designed, laser cleaning becomes a \u201crestricted activity\u201d rather than a routine process\u2014dramatically lowering utilization.<\/p>\n<h2>6. Reflective Materials and Narrow Process Windows<\/h2>\n<p>Highly reflective materials such as:<\/p>\n<ul>\n<li>Aluminum<\/li>\n<li>Copper<\/li>\n<li>Brass<\/li>\n<li>Polished stainless steel<\/li>\n<\/ul>\n<p>create <strong>process stability challenges<\/strong>.<\/p>\n<p>Problems include:<\/p>\n<ul>\n<li>Reduced energy absorption<\/li>\n<li>Unpredictable reflections<\/li>\n<li>Narrow margin between cleaning and damage<\/li>\n<li>Increased safety risk<\/li>\n<\/ul>\n<p>Cleaning these materials often requires:<\/p>\n<ul>\n<li>Pulsed lasers with fine control<\/li>\n<li>Lower speeds<\/li>\n<li>Extensive testing<\/li>\n<li>Skilled parameter development<\/li>\n<\/ul>\n<p>For operators expecting simple \u201cpoint-and-clean\u201d behavior, this is a major practical disadvantage.<\/p>\n<p><iframe width=\"800\" height=\"450\" src=\"https:\/\/www.youtube.com\/embed\/Wi9Y_NsuOWk?si=Dwf1YFKjQjAbhGWg\" title=\"YouTube video player\" frameborder=\"0\" allow=\"accelerometer; autoplay; clipboard-write; encrypted-media; gyroscope; picture-in-picture; web-share\" referrerpolicy=\"strict-origin-when-cross-origin\" allowfullscreen><\/iframe><\/p>\n<h2>7. Fume Extraction and Air Quality Dependence<\/h2>\n<p>Laser cleaning does not use abrasives or chemicals, but it <strong>does generate airborne byproducts<\/strong>. Without proper extraction:<\/p>\n<ul>\n<li>Cleaning quality degrades<\/li>\n<li>Particles redeposit<\/li>\n<li>Operator exposure increases<\/li>\n<li>Compliance risks arise<\/li>\n<\/ul>\n<p>Unlike blasting\u2014where dust is obvious\u2014laser fumes can be <strong>invisible but hazardous<\/strong>, especially when removing:<\/p>\n<ul>\n<li>Paints<\/li>\n<li>Polymers<\/li>\n<li>Oils<\/li>\n<li>Coatings with additives<\/li>\n<\/ul>\n<p>This creates a disadvantage in facilities that:<\/p>\n<ul>\n<li>Lack proper ventilation<\/li>\n<li>Cannot install extraction systems<\/li>\n<li>Have strict air-handling constraints<\/li>\n<\/ul>\n<p>Skipping extraction is not a viable option, and proper systems add cost and complexity.<\/p>\n<h2>8. Not Ideal for Low-Value, Price-Sensitive Work<\/h2>\n<p>Laser cleaning is a <strong>precision technology<\/strong>, and precision costs money. In markets where cleaning is treated as a commodity:<\/p>\n<ul>\n<li>Customers compare only price<\/li>\n<li>Quality benefits are undervalued<\/li>\n<li>Hourly rate pressure is high<\/li>\n<\/ul>\n<p>In such environments, laser cleaning disadvantages include:<\/p>\n<ul>\n<li>Difficulty justifying premium pricing<\/li>\n<li>Long sales cycles<\/li>\n<li>Customer education burden<\/li>\n<li>Underutilized equipment<\/li>\n<\/ul>\n<p>This is why many general-purpose laser cleaning service businesses struggle unless they specialize.<\/p>\n<h2>9. Learning Curve and Process Development Time<\/h2>\n<p>Laser cleaning is not plug-and-play at an industrial level. Effective use requires:<\/p>\n<ul>\n<li>Parameter testing<\/li>\n<li>Recipe development<\/li>\n<li>Operator training<\/li>\n<li>Application-specific tuning<\/li>\n<\/ul>\n<p>During early adoption:<\/p>\n<ul>\n<li>Productivity may be low<\/li>\n<li>Results may be inconsistent<\/li>\n<li>ROI is delayed<\/li>\n<\/ul>\n<p>Organizations expecting instant productivity often become frustrated. This learning curve is a real disadvantage compared with familiar methods like blasting.<\/p>\n<h2>10.
